Mining News Pro - According to the recent data released by General Administration of customs, in first eight months of CY18 (Jan-Aug) Chinese finished steel exports stood at 47.22 MnT,lower by 13% as compared to 54.27 MnT in same time frame of previous year.
According to Mining News Pro - Nation’s finished steel export volumes stood at 5.875 MnT in Aug’18 largely stable on monthly basis in comparison to Jul’18.Last month nation’s finished steel exports volume stood at 5.886 MnT.
On yearly basis nation’s finished steel exports shrink by 7% in Aug’18 against 6.3 MnT in Aug’17.
Commencement of excess capacity cuts to curb pollution- Nation’s major steel-making hub, Tangshan city have started to restrict excess production capacity to curb smog. On September 5th,Tangshan government issued document on action for environmental protection implementation.The execution period is from September 6th to September 25th and self-inspection and rectification period is from September 26th to September 30th.
Domestic HRC price increases over recent production cuts -Domestic HRC prices in China in assessed around RMB 4,336/MT in Aug’18 up by 2% as compared to RMB 4,241/MT in the month of Jul’18.Chinese steelmakers raised HRC prices amid anticipation of supply shortage owing to recent production cuts in domestic market.
However on monthly average basis Chinese HRC export offers stood at USD 580/MT FoB China in Jul’18 fell slightly by 2% which was USD 590/MT FoB basis in Jun’18.Slow demand from overseas buyers resulted to decline in nation’s HRC export offers an thus kept export volumes stable.
Nation’s finished steel imports moved up in Aug’18 - As per customs data nation’s finished steel imports stood at 1.06 MnT in Aug’18, higher by 4% on monthly basis against 1.02 MnT in Jul’18.
Similarly on yearly basis,nation’s flat steel imports declined by 15% in Aug’18 against 1.25 MnT in Aug’17.
